Honour quotes
" Do no dishonour to the earth least you dishonour the spirit of man. "

Henry Beston
" One of the key issues will be personal honour vs. the good of the many, and unforeseen consequences. "

Raymond E Feist
" An Olympic medal is the greatest achievement and honour that can be received by an athlete. I would swap any World Title to have won gold at the Olympics. "

Jeff Fenech
" It's always nice to look back on photographs of your playing career and I'm very proud that the statue is being displayed in the Museum. I'm honoured that so many ex players have come here. Some of them have come a very long distance. "

Tom Finney
" Fairest and dearest, your wrath and anger are more heavy than I can bear; but learn that I cannot tell what you wish me to say without sinning against my honour too grievously. "

Marie De France
" We deny and excuse the ugly side of that history, focusing instead on the honourable side. This predisposes us to doubt Indigenous ability. And our reluctance to see our history through Indigenous eyes deepens their alienation. "

Malcolm Fraser
" In that spirit we wish to accept this highest honour - in the cause of peace - not for ourselves alone, but for all researchers in basic chemistry. "

Kenichi Fukui
" It has always been a mystery to me how men can feel themselves honoured by the humiliation of their fellow beings. "

Mohandas Gandhi
" There are people on television and movies, musicians - whatever they were - that I admire, that I strive to be like, and if it can be even the smallest bit of an inspiration... To believe that your dreams can come true and that you can follow your dreams, I think that's an honour. "

Sarah Michelle Gellar
" The mobilisation which Bush has been able to perform since 11 September 2001 has to be fought - at least by Americans - in the name of a wise, honourable and democratic patriotism. "

Todd Gitlin
" First, then, to Abraham we grant this transcendent privilege, that he had the peculiar honour to be the father of all the faithful. "

Thomas Goodwin
" Let us search into the records of Holy Writ, if out of this their great charter, there be not a seal grant of a lesser, though like privilege, and this by virtue of Christ, in that we have the honour to be accounted Abraham's seed as truly as they. "

Thomas Goodwin
" A man of honour should never forget what he is because he sees what others are. "

Baltasar Gracian
" Riches and honours which drown the greater part of mankind, who have the gospel, in perdition, can be little or no temptations to us. "

Jupiter Hammon
" Today riches and honours have been lavished on me, but one gift has been lacking, the most important one of all, the only one that matters, the gift of youth. "

Knut Hamsun
